“Gladiators Star Legend Criticizes Tottenham Fans Cheering Goals in Loss to Manchester City”

Date:

Tottenham fans have come under fire for their reaction to their team’s loss against Manchester City in the Premier League. Gladiators star Legend, a lifelong Arsenal fan, expressed his disbelief at Spurs fans cheering for their team conceding goals. He commended Tottenham manager Ange Postecoglou for calling out those fans as “losers.” Legend, whose real name is Matt Morsia, grew up during Arsenal’s successful years and has fond memories of going to games at Highbury. He credits Arsene Wenger for building an incredible team that evolved into the Invincibles. While Morsia pursued athletics and powerlifting, football remains his first love.

Morsia shared that he still plays football occasionally with his two sons but had to give up playing for a team after rupturing his Achilles tendon. He expressed his desire to return to playing but acknowledged the risk involved. Morsia also discussed his admiration for Arsenal manager Mikel Arteta, praising his ability to create a positive environment and build team unity.

In terms of Premier League predictions, Chris Sutton and Legend shared their thoughts on the upcoming matches. They both predicted an Arsenal victory over Everton, with Sutton expecting a 3-0 scoreline and Legend predicting a 5-0 win. They discussed Arsenal’s strong form in recent games and the potential for Kai Havertz to score multiple goals.

Sutton and Legend also gave their predictions for other matches, including Brentford vs. Newcastle United, Brighton vs. Manchester United, Burnley vs. Nottingham Forest, Chelsea vs. Bournemouth, Crystal Palace vs. Aston Villa, Liverpool vs. Wolves, Luton vs. Fulham, Manchester City vs. West Ham, and Sheffield United vs. Tottenham.

They discussed the current form and motivations of each team and made their predictions based on these factors. Both Sutton and Legend favored Manchester City to win heavily against West Ham, with Sutton predicting a 5-0 victory and Legend expecting a similar outcome. They also discussed the situation at Tottenham, with Postecoglou expressing his frustration at the club’s mentality and lack of a winning culture. Sutton and Legend predicted a 2-0 win for Tottenham against Sheffield United, with Legend expressing his disappointment in Tottenham fans and hoping for a poor result for the team.

In terms of previous predictions, Sutton and Legend had both performed well, with Sutton leading by 10 points. The overall standings showed that readers were outperforming both Sutton and the guest predictors in terms of correct predictions.
